I am in the process of trying to pick some suspension corrected forks to replace a not so great and very worn out cheap RST suspension fork on my 25 year old 700c city/light trekking bike.
The existing fork has an axel to crown of around 450mm and around 4-5mm rake.
I have spotted the SURLY OGRE forks with 468 mm axel to crown measurement. A decent fork by all accounts which I can also by here in Switzerland:

As far as I understand however these only come threadless 1 1/8. I have recently acquired a new headset (Shimano Deore XT HP-M741 1 1/8") which I was hoping to use. However this is a threaded headset.
Can the Surly Ogre threadless be threaded so I can use the headset ?
Alternatively what's another fork I could use ? Threaded suspension corrected forks are proving tricky to find.
